可溯源数据上链

可溯源数据上链

接口描述

可溯源数据需要traceId,常见的traceId比如贴在物品表面的二维码或者条形码字符串,能唯一识别一个设备或物品,使用方请确保该traceId有效且不重复

请求参数

参数名
类型
描述
必填
content
json
可溯源数据及溯源Id
必填

响应参数

参数名
类型
描述
必填
content
json
上链结果
必填

说明 / 示例

请求内容示例: ```json {"type":"PUSH_DATA_BY_CONTRACT","data":"ttt","traceId":"cccc"} ``` type值固定为 PUSH_DATA_BY_CONTRACT data为需要上链的数据 traceId为该数据的溯源id 备注:traceId相同的情况下,数据会以列表的形式追加 响应结果: ```json {"code":0,"data":"0xec0fef00efbc0de97c92488f49508c2d1257c0727be21ea25ec1d0126dcc132c"} {"code":1101,"message":"芯片认证异常"} {"code":3301,"message":"合约数据上链发生错误"} ``` 数据上链成功的情况下,会有data部分,表示本次交易的hash值